Join me for a meandering discussion with Kris Bayne as we discuss his time as an umpire and how he came back to playing cricket at the age of fifty (50!). "KB" also talks about his early days in Japan, how he ended up here and how he has seen both the country and the cricket scene develop.  For those who like to skip through episodes here are the timings:  Start - 4:15 Domestic Round Up 4:15 - 5:40 International News 5:40 - 13:10 Early Life 13:10 - 15:50 Arrival in Japan 15:50 - 21:05 Japan Cricket early days 21:05 - 30:00 Chiba Sharks and restarting cricket at 50 30:00 - 35:30 Umpiring 35:30 - 42:55 Development of, and getting the most out of, cricket in Japan 42:55 - 51:42 Cricket Questions 51:42 - End Japan Questions If you have time please do follow the show on Instagram: www.instagram.com/japan_cricket_podcast, and feel free to message me there in the comments section for each episode, and if you have the time then a rating or review on whichever platform you listen would be much appreciated.
